For Immediate Release. September 26, 2008 Statement from Liberal Leader Stéphane Dion The Liberal Party’s commitment to tolerance and multiculturalism is paramount. I have reviewed the past comments of Lesley Hughes (pictured right) and it is clear they do not meet this standard. While I appreciate her apology, I cannot condone those sentiments in any way. I have therefore asked Ms. Hughes to step down as the Liberal Party candidate in Kildonan-St. Paul. (national post)
